基于cpld數(shù)字鐘設(shè)計

基于cpld數(shù)字鐘設(shè)計

ID:3144103

大小:1.40 MB

頁數(shù):12頁

時間:2017-11-19

基于cpld數(shù)字鐘設(shè)計_第1頁
基于cpld數(shù)字鐘設(shè)計_第2頁
基于cpld數(shù)字鐘設(shè)計_第3頁
基于cpld數(shù)字鐘設(shè)計_第4頁
基于cpld數(shù)字鐘設(shè)計_第5頁
資源描述:

《基于cpld數(shù)字鐘設(shè)計》由會員上傳分享,免費在線閱讀,更多相關(guān)內(nèi)容在行業(yè)資料-天天文庫。

1、目錄一、設(shè)計要求…………………………………………………………1二、設(shè)計原理…………………………………………………………12.1電源電路………………………………………………………………12.2振蕩電路與分頻電路…………………………………………………12.3顯示電路………………………………………………………………22.4CPLD電路原圖…………………………………………………………2三、設(shè)計思路及步驟…………………………………………………3四、設(shè)計框圖…………………………………………………………3五、數(shù)字鐘的實現(xiàn)…………………………

2、…………………………35.1數(shù)碼管及小數(shù)點顯示控制電路……………………………………45.2校時電路…………………………………………………………65.3計數(shù)電路…………………………………………………………85.4多路選擇器………………………………………………………9六、總結(jié)體會……………………………………………………….10七、謝辭…………………………………………………………….11參考文獻…………………………………………………………….1111基于CPLD數(shù)字鐘設(shè)計一.設(shè)計要求1.?dāng)?shù)碼動態(tài)顯示時、分和秒;3.可以分別對時、分、

3、秒單獨進行手動校時;4.時與分之間的小數(shù)點常亮;5.分與秒之間的小數(shù)點以1Hz頻率閃爍;6.校對時間時對應(yīng)顯示位以2Hz頻率閃爍.二、設(shè)計原理2.1電源電路當(dāng)重新接通電源或計數(shù)過程出現(xiàn)誤差時都需要對時間進行校正.通常,校正時間的方法是:首先截斷正常的計數(shù)通路,然后再進行人工觸發(fā)計數(shù)或?qū)㈩l率較高的方波信號加到需要校正的計數(shù)單元的輸入端,校正完成后,再轉(zhuǎn)入正常計時狀態(tài)即可.2.2振蕩電路與分頻電路晶體振蕩器給數(shù)字鐘提供一個頻率穩(wěn)定準確的32768Hz的方波信號,可保證數(shù)字鐘的走時準確及穩(wěn)定.分頻電路采用T觸發(fā)器對其分頻,每經(jīng)過一個

4、T觸發(fā)器對其二分頻,所以各點的分頻倍數(shù)分別為:QD:24QE:25QF:26QG:27QH:28QI:29QJ:210QL:212QM:213QN:214此處采用的是32768Hz的晶振,故分頻之后QF:512Hz、QI:64Hz、QN:2Hz。電路原理圖如右圖所示:112.3顯示電路計數(shù)器實現(xiàn)了對時間的累計以8421BCD碼形式輸出,選用顯示譯碼電路將計數(shù)器的輸出數(shù)碼轉(zhuǎn)換為數(shù)碼顯示器件所需要的輸出邏輯和一定的電流.數(shù)碼管是共陰數(shù)碼顯示管,當(dāng)其控制端為“0”時,數(shù)碼顯示管顯示。顯示模塊輸入時鐘頻率為512Hz,顯示刷新頻率約為

5、85Hz。2.4CPLD電路原理圖此原理圖的MODE和ADD分別控制校正位和其校正位進行加一校正。MODE共有七個狀態(tài)分別對應(yīng)六個數(shù)碼管的校正和正常計數(shù)。11三、設(shè)計思路及步驟1按原理圖和元件插件圖完成電路的焊接;2擬定數(shù)字鐘的組成框圖,劃分模塊;3對各單元模塊電路進行設(shè)計與波形仿真;4總體電路設(shè)計與仿真;5程序下載與調(diào)試。四、設(shè)計框圖頻率信號輸入分頻微秒模塊秒模塊分模塊時模塊置數(shù)/位選顯示模塊進位進位進位高/低電平五、數(shù)字鐘的實現(xiàn)綜合電路模塊如下圖所示:115.1數(shù)碼管及小數(shù)點顯示控制電路5.1.1利用7493連成一個6進制

6、計數(shù)器,進行波形仿真,準確無誤后創(chuàng)建符號count6。5.1.2按如下電路圖連成一個三八譯碼器,進行仿真,正確之后也創(chuàng)建為符號decoder3to8。115.1.3.按如下電路圖作圖實現(xiàn)數(shù)碼管及小數(shù)點顯示控制電路。DOT工作原理:以512Hz的頻率作為時鐘脈沖,用六進制計數(shù)器為三八譯碼器提供六個不同狀態(tài),每個數(shù)碼管的顯示頻率約為85Hz,觀測到的結(jié)果為:數(shù)碼管常亮。此電路的巧妙之處在于小數(shù)點的顯示是用一個或門,通過1Hz頻率來控制第三個數(shù)碼管的小數(shù)點顯示,再通過一個與非門來控制第五個數(shù)碼管的小數(shù)點顯示。第五個數(shù)碼管的小數(shù)點在整

7、個脈沖階段顯示,而第三個數(shù)碼管的小數(shù)點只有在低電平時顯示,故觀察到結(jié)果是第五個數(shù)碼管常亮,而第三個數(shù)碼管的小數(shù)點以1Hz的頻率閃爍。此處引出的Q[2..0]11的作用是為了與校時信號作比較,來控制校時位的消隱。仿真結(jié)果如下所示:5.2校時電路5.2.1.首先利用7493連成一個7進制計數(shù)器,進行波形仿真,準確無誤后創(chuàng)建符號count7;5.2.2.利用兩個D觸發(fā)器連成一個二位移位寄存器,用64Hz頻率對key進行采樣,依次寄存在二位移位寄存器中,若前后一致則結(jié)果為這個值,若前后不一致則保持原結(jié)果。功能如下表所示:第一D觸發(fā)器第

8、二D觸發(fā)器結(jié)果0000/11/0保持1115.2.3.11巧妙利用RS觸發(fā)器功能:再加上一個與門和或非門對其信號進行處理,使其出現(xiàn)R、S信號。電路如下圖所示:進行波形仿真,波形圖如下:準確無誤后創(chuàng)建符號keypulsegen。5.2.4.按如下電路圖連成校時電路。count7

當(dāng)前文檔最多預(yù)覽五頁,下載文檔查看全文

此文檔下載收益歸作者所有

當(dāng)前文檔最多預(yù)覽五頁,下載文檔查看全文
溫馨提示:
1. 部分包含數(shù)學(xué)公式或PPT動畫的文件,查看預(yù)覽時可能會顯示錯亂或異常,文件下載后無此問題,請放心下載。
2. 本文檔由用戶上傳,版權(quán)歸屬用戶,天天文庫負責(zé)整理代發(fā)布。如果您對本文檔版權(quán)有爭議請及時聯(lián)系客服。
3. 下載前請仔細閱讀文檔內(nèi)容,確認文檔內(nèi)容符合您的需求后進行下載,若出現(xiàn)內(nèi)容與標題不符可向本站投訴處理。
4. 下載文檔時可能由于網(wǎng)絡(luò)波動等原因無法下載或下載錯誤,付費完成后未能成功下載的用戶請聯(lián)系客服處理。